'计算夹角函数 {*r!oD!'
Function ff_angle(x1 As Single, y1 As Single, x2 As Single, y2 As Single, x3 As Single, y3 As Single) As Single <^'IC9D]
cax = x2 - x1 LyR<cd$W
cay = y2 - y1 \:'6_K
cbx = x2 - x3 -V[!qI
cby = y2 - y3 p,uM)LD
mo_jj = cax * cbx + cay * cby #XqiXM~^R
mo_ca = Sqr(cax * cax + cay * cay) O*x~a;?G
mo_cb = Sqr(cbx * cbx + cby * cby) }odjaM}5Nc
cos_acb = mo_jj / (mo_ca * mo_cb) AAKc8{
'ff_cos = cos_acb .3@Pz]\M#>
If cos_acb >= 1 Then %qqeL
nn = 0 hJw]hVYa
ElseIf cos_acb <= -1 Then tw.z5
nn = 3.14159265258979 gS`Z>+V5!c
Else AMO{ee7Po
nn = Atn(-cos_acb / Sqr(-cos_acb * cos_acb + 1)) + 2 * Atn(1) %nE%^Enw
End If ZP&iy$<L
'ff_angle = nn Z:V<